Wood siding replacement services involve removing damaged, rotting, or outdated wood siding and installing new panels to restore the exterior appearance and functionality of a property. The process typically includes assessing the condition of existing siding, carefully removing compromised sections, and fitting new wood siding that matches the existing style or desired aesthetic. Skilled contractors ensure that the new siding is properly sealed and secured to withstand weather elements, helping to enhance the overall durability and visual appeal of the building.

This service addresses common issues such as moisture intrusion, pest damage, warping, cracking, and general wear and tear that can compromise the integrity of wood siding. Over time, exposure to the elements can lead to deterioration, which may result in increased energy costs, structural damage, or unsightly appearances. Replacing worn or damaged siding not only improves the property's curb appeal but also helps prevent further problems related to water infiltration and pest intrusion, contributing to the long-term preservation of the structure.

Cost Range - The typical expense for wood siding replacement varies widely, generally falling between $5,000 and $15,000 for most projects. Larger homes or extensive repairs can increase costs beyond this range. Local pros can provide tailored estimates based on specific project needs.

Material Costs - The price of wood siding materials often ranges from $2 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type of wood chosen. Premium or exotic woods tend to be at the higher end of this spectrum. Costs may also include additional supplies and finishing materials.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for replacing wood siding typically account for about 50% to 70% of the total project cost. Hourly rates for contractors in Hampshire County can vary, influencing overall expenses. Accurate estimates are best obtained from local service providers.

Additional Fees - Costs for removal of old siding, disposal, and site preparation can add several hundred to a few thousand dollars to the project. These miscellaneous expenses depend on the project's scope and site conditions. Local pros can clarify what fees may apply for specific projects.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
